FHA Refinancing


The Federal Housing Administration (FHA) - which is part of HUD - insures the loan, so lender can offer you a better deal. Typically an FHA loan is one of the easiest types of mortgage loans to qualify for because it requires a low equity and you can have less-than-perfect credit. Borrowers with credit scores as low as 580 can qualify for an FHA loan. Available on 1-4 unit properties. By comparison, you’ll typically need a credit score of at least 620 to qualify for a conventional mortgage. Pre-payment penalties do not apply.

Streamline refinancing

The FHA Streamline Refinance program gets its name because it allows borrowers to refinance an existing FHA loan to a lower rate more quickly. Avoiding a lot of paperwork, and often without an appraisal, the Streamline option saves borrowers time and money.

You can reduce the interest rate on your current mortgage without a full credit check, yet you need to have paid your mortgage on time over the last 12 months. There is no requirement for income verification either. FHA Streamline loans have reduced paperwork, simple requirements for eligibility, and a list of features which makes it very attractive for borrowers.
